Navigating the Craigslist Los Angeles Interface

Alright, first things first, let’s talk about getting around. The Craigslist Los Angeles interface might seem a bit retro at first glance, but trust me, it’s super functional once you get the hang of it. The homepage is neatly organized with different sections, each catering to specific needs. You've got sections for housing, jobs, for sale items, services, and community. To start, identify what you’re looking for. Are you on the hunt for a new apartment in downtown LA? Head over to the housing section. Trying to offload that old surfboard? The 'for sale' section is your playground. The key is to use the search bar effectively. Type in specific keywords to narrow down your results. For instance, if you're looking for a 'studio apartment in Santa Monica,' be as precise as possible. This will save you tons of time and prevent you from sifting through irrelevant listings. Also, don’t forget to check out the different subcategories within each main section. These subcategories help you further refine your search. For example, under 'for sale,' you'll find options like 'furniture,' 'electronics,' 'cars,' and more. Getting familiar with this structure is essential for a smooth Craigslist Los Angeles experience. Another cool feature is the ability to save your favorite searches. If you’re constantly looking for something specific, just save the search, and Craigslist will notify you when new listings pop up. This is a huge time-saver, especially in a fast-paced market like Los Angeles. So, spend some time exploring the different sections and subcategories, and you'll be navigating Craigslist Los Angeles like a seasoned pro in no time!

Finding Apartments and Housing on Craigslist Los Angeles

Looking for a place to crash in the City of Angels? Craigslist Los Angeles can be a goldmine for apartment hunters. The housing section is packed with listings for apartments, houses, condos, and even rooms for rent. However, you gotta be smart about it. The LA rental market is competitive, so you need to stand out and be quick. Start by setting your search criteria. Specify your desired location, price range, and the number of bedrooms and bathrooms. Be realistic about your budget and the areas you're targeting. Los Angeles is vast, and prices can vary wildly depending on the neighborhood. Once you've set your filters, start browsing the listings. Pay close attention to the descriptions and photos. Look for listings that provide detailed information about the property, including amenities, pet policies, and parking options. If a listing seems vague or incomplete, it might be a red flag. Always check the location on a map to make sure it's where you want to be. Consider factors like proximity to work, public transportation, and local amenities. When you find a listing that piques your interest, don't hesitate to reach out to the landlord or property manager. Send a polite and professional email expressing your interest and asking any questions you may have. Be prepared to act fast. Good apartments in LA get snatched up quickly, so you need to be ready to schedule a viewing as soon as possible. When you go to see the apartment, pay attention to the condition of the property. Check for any signs of damage or disrepair. Ask about utilities, lease terms, and security deposits. If everything checks out, and you're ready to move forward, be prepared to submit an application and provide any required documentation. Buying and Selling Items on Craigslist Los Angeles

Ready to declutter or snag a sweet deal? Craigslist Los Angeles is your go-to spot for buying and selling all sorts of items. From furniture and electronics to cars and clothing, you can find just about anything on this digital marketplace. If you're selling, start by taking clear and attractive photos of the item you're offering. Good photos can make a huge difference in attracting potential buyers. Write a detailed and accurate description of the item, including its condition, features, and any flaws. Be honest about any imperfections, as this will build trust with potential buyers. Set a fair price for your item. Research similar items on Craigslist to get an idea of what they're selling for. Be prepared to negotiate, but don't lowball yourself. When communicating with potential buyers, be polite and responsive. Answer their questions promptly and provide any additional information they may need. Arrange a safe and convenient meeting place to exchange the item. Public places like coffee shops or shopping centers are generally good options. Never meet a buyer or seller at your home or in a secluded location. When the buyer arrives, inspect the item together to ensure they're satisfied with its condition. Accept cash or use a secure payment method like PayPal. Avoid accepting personal checks or money orders, as these can be easily fraudulent. If you're buying, browse the listings carefully and look for items that match your needs and budget. Read the descriptions and examine the photos closely. Ask the seller any questions you may have before arranging a meeting. When you meet the seller, inspect the item thoroughly before handing over any money. Make sure it's in the condition described and that it meets your expectations. If everything checks out, complete the transaction and enjoy your new purchase. Buying and selling on Craigslist Los Angeles can be a great way to save money or make some extra cash, but it's important to be cautious and follow these safety tips.

Staying Safe While Using Craigslist Los Angeles

Okay, let's talk safety. While Craigslist Los Angeles can be a fantastic resource, it's crucial to stay vigilant and protect yourself from scams and potential dangers. Here are some tips to keep you safe: Always meet in a public place. Never meet a buyer or seller at your home or in a secluded location. Choose a well-lit and busy area where there are plenty of people around. Bring a friend or family member with you. There's safety in numbers, so bring someone along for added security. Trust your instincts. If something feels off or suspicious, don't hesitate to walk away. It's better to be safe than sorry. Be wary of scams. Watch out for common scams like requests for money upfront, overpayment schemes, and fake listings. Never give out your personal information. Protect your privacy by not sharing your Social Security number, bank account information, or other sensitive data. Use a secure payment method. Avoid using cash or personal checks. Instead, use a secure payment method like PayPal or a credit card. Research the person you're dealing with. Before meeting someone from Craigslist, do a quick online search to see if there are any red flags. Report suspicious activity. If you encounter a scam or suspicious listing, report it to Craigslist immediately. By following these safety tips, you can minimize your risk and enjoy a safe and successful Craigslist Los Angeles experience.
